Below is Truck Driver Salary In Ghana

The salary range for the majority of workers in Heavy truck and lorry drivers – from GH₵480.42 to GH₵2,881.89 per month.

Heavy truck and lorry drivers drive and tend heavy motor vehicles to transport goods, liquids, and heavy materials over short or long distances.

Tasks and duties

Driving and tending a heavy motor vehicle, such as a lorry with or without a trailer or a dump truck, to transport goods, liquids, or heavy materials over short or long distances

Determining the most appropriate routes

Ensuring that goods are stowed and securely covered to prevent loss and damage

Assisting with or carrying out loading or unloading operations, using various lifting or tipping devices

Carrying out minor maintenance to vehicles, and arranging major maintenance and repairs

Estimating weights to comply with load limitations, and ensuring the safe distribution of weights.
